Louisville blanks Angel City 1-0, moves into playoff spot

Sarah Weber’s decisive 66th-minute goal ended Louisville’s three-game skid and earned them a vital playoff spot. Just as important, it marked their first home victory in three months, signaling a much-needed turnaround.
